Air conditioner temperature sensor outer cover
Technical Field
The utility model relates to the technical field of air conditioning equipment, in particular to an outer cover of an air conditioner temperature sensor.
Background
In order to realize intelligent regulation and control of the air conditioner, a plurality of negative temperature coefficient thermistors are used as inductors and are arranged at the required parts of the air conditioner.
The existing air conditioner temperature sensor is mostly exposed to the outside and directly contacts with air, the long-term use easily causes surface dust deposition to influence the use of the sensor, and the sensor is easily touched to cause the failure of normal work or damage when the air conditioner is cleaned or maintained, and meanwhile, the installation and the disassembly of the existing sensor outer cover are inconvenient and do not have a dustproof effect.

The air conditioner temperature sensor housing shown in fig. 1-6 comprises a mounting plate 1, wherein connecting pieces are respectively arranged at the left end and the right end of the mounting plate 1, a sensor mounting hole 3 is formed in the mounting plate 1, positioning holes 4 are respectively arranged at the left end and the right end of the sensor mounting hole 3, the positioning holes 4 are formed in the mounting plate 1, positioning rods 5 are arranged in the positioning holes 4, the left positioning rods 5 and the right positioning rods 5 are respectively arranged at the bottom end of a dustproof frame 6, an auxiliary mounting hole 9 is formed between the left positioning rods 5 and the right positioning rods 5 at the bottom end of the dustproof frame 6, the dustproof frame 6 is arranged above the mounting plate 1, a jack 7 is formed at the right end of the positioning rods 5, an adjusting and fixing device is arranged in the jack 7, the adjusting and fixing device is movably arranged in an opening movable room 8, the opening movable room 8 is arranged in one end of the mounting plate 1, the opening movable chamber 8 is communicated with the positioning hole 4 at the right end. It should be noted that the positioning rod 5 is fixed in the positioning hole 4 by adjusting the working position of the fixing device, so as to achieve the effect of fixing the dustproof frame 6, and meanwhile, the adjusting and fixing device can be used to separate from the positioning rod 5 according to the requirement, so that the dustproof frame 6 is convenient to detach for cleaning and replacing.
Specifically, the connecting piece includes connecting bolt 2, connecting bolt 2 sets up in the screw hole, the screw hole set up in on the both ends about mounting panel 1, connecting bolt 2 with the screw hole respectively sets up to four. The mounting plate 1 is fixed to the air conditioner by connecting the support plate inside the air conditioner with the connecting bolt 2 by means of a working thread fit.
Specifically, the connecting piece further comprises four binding belts, the binding belts are arranged on the connecting through holes, the connecting through holes are respectively formed in the left end and the right end of the mounting plate 1, and the number of the binding belts and the number of the connecting through holes are respectively four. It should be noted that the cable tie is used to pass through the connecting through hole and be bound with the supporting plate inside the air conditioner to fix the mounting plate 1 on the air conditioner, so that the supporting plate is not required to be perforated, and the operation is convenient.
Particularly, adjust fixing device including location inserted bar 10, location inserted bar 10 set up in jack 7, location inserted bar 10 is kept away from 3 one end in inductor mounting hole is connected with transfer line 11, transfer line 11 outer loop around set reset spring 12 with 8 inner wall connection between the opening activity, transfer line 11 activity set up in the opening activity 8, transfer line 11 is kept away from one of location inserted bar 10 is served and is set up handle 13. It should be noted that the handle 13 can pull the transmission rod 11 to adjust the working position of the positioning insertion rod 10, so that the positioning rod 5 can be inserted into the positioning hole 4, and the handle 13 is loosened to enable the positioning insertion rod 10 to be reset into the insertion hole 7 through the acting force of the reset spring 12, so as to achieve the effect of fixing the dustproof frame 6.
Specifically, the inductor mounting hole 3 and the auxiliary mounting hole 9 have the same diameter and are communicated with each other on the same center line, the auxiliary mounting hole 9 is formed in the bottom plate, and the bottom plate is detachably arranged at the bottom end of the dustproof frame 6 through the matching of the clamping grooves. It should be noted that the bottom plate can be detached as required to facilitate cleaning of the interior of the dustproof frame 6.
The working principle of the specific embodiment is as follows: at first, install mounting panel 1 on the required position of air conditioner through the connecting piece, the temperature-sensing ware passes inductor mounting hole 3 simultaneously and stretches out, pulling handle 13 drives positioning inserted bar 10 with reset spring 12 and removes, then install dustproof frame 6 to mounting panel 1 through locating lever 5 cooperation locating hole 4, make the temperature-sensing ware pass supplementary mounting hole 9 and get into in dustproof frame 6, loosen handle 13 through reset spring's 12 effort, make positioning inserted bar 10 reset and get into jack 7 fixed dustproof frame 6, only need pulling handle 13 make positioning inserted bar 10 break away from jack 7 when needing to dismantle dustproof frame 6 can, at temperature-sensing ware during operation, the air that flows will filter through dustproof frame 6, avoid the dust to pile up on the temperature-sensing ware, reach the effect of protection temperature-sensing ware simultaneously.
